Summary

With an Outstanding rating from Ofsted and a LocaleIQ score that surpasses 92% of schools, this primary academy demonstrates strong academic performance, particularly in reading, writing, and maths, where 65% of students meet expected standards. Although parent satisfaction is relatively moderate at 71%, the school is positioned in the top 50% nationally for KS2 outcomes, making it a compelling choice for families in the area.

Frequently asked questions
What is Kensington Primary Academy rated by Ofsted?

Kensington Primary Academy was rated "Outstanding" by Ofsted at its last inspection on 31 October 2018.

Is Kensington Primary Academy a good school?

Kensington Primary Academy scores 92.2/100 on the LocaleIQ index, placing it in the top 8% of all open schools in England. The score is a composite of Ofsted inspection results, GCSE outcomes, and parent satisfaction surveys.

What do parents say about Kensington Primary Academy?

Based on 24 Ofsted Parent View responses, Kensington Primary Academy receives a satisfaction score of 76% across all parent survey questions.
